  • What are your best tech tips in Office 365 or other common platforms for new lawyers?
    For the specific type of problem you mention (inconsistent italicisation), consider buying PerfectIt (a plugin for MS Word). I use it all the time because I'm an editor, but it has a lot of features you might find valuable as a lawyer. You can also set up a custom style sheet to specify words that are always italicised/always roman. https://intelligentediting.com/. Source: about 2 years ago
